bukhari:3798Musaddad > ʿAbdullāh b. Dāwud > Fuḍayl b. Ghazwān > Abū Ḥāzim > Abū Hurayrah

A man came to the Prophet. The Prophet ﷺ sent a messenger to his wives (to bring something for that man to eat) but they said that they had nothing except water. Then Messenger of Allah ﷺ said, "Who will take this (person) or entertain him as a guest?" An Ansar man said, "I." So he took him to his wife and said to her, "Entertain generously the guest of Messenger of Allah ﷺ " She said, "We have got nothing except the meals of my children." He said, "Prepare your meal, light your lamp and let your children sleep if they ask for supper." So she prepared her meal, lighted her lamp and made her children sleep, and then stood up pretending to mend her lamp, but she put it off. Then both of them pretended to be eating, but they really went to bed hungry. In the morning the Ansari went to Messenger of Allah ﷺ who said, "Tonight Allah laughed or wondered at your action." Then Allah revealed: "But give them (emigrants) preference over themselves even though they were in need of that And whosoever is saved from the covetousness Such are they who will be successful." (59.9)  

البخاري:٣٧٩٨حَدَّثَنَا مُسَدَّدٌ حَدَّثَنَا عَبْدُ اللَّهِ بْنُ دَاوُدَ عَنْ فُضَيْلِ بْنِ غَزْوَانَ عَنْ أَبِي حَازِمٍ عَنْ أَبِي هُرَيْرَةَ ؓ

أَنَّ رَجُلاً أَتَى النَّبِيَّ ﷺ فَبَعَثَ إِلَى نِسَائِهِ فَقُلْنَ مَا مَعَنَا إِلاَّ الْمَاءُ فَقَالَ رَسُولُ اللَّهِ ﷺ مَنْ يَضُمُّ أَوْ يُضِيفُ هَذَا فَقَالَ رَجُلٌ مِنَ الأَنْصَارِ أَنَا فَانْطَلَقَ بِهِ إِلَى امْرَأَتِهِ فَقَالَ أَكْرِمِي ضَيْفَ رَسُولِ اللَّهِ ﷺ فَقَالَتْ مَا عِنْدَنَا إِلاَّ قُوتُ صِبْيَانِي فَقَالَ هَيِّئِي طَعَامَكِ وَأَصْبِحِي سِرَاجَكِ وَنَوِّمِي صِبْيَانَكِ إِذَا أَرَادُوا عَشَاءً فَهَيَّأَتْ طَعَامَهَا وَأَصْبَحَتْ سِرَاجَهَا وَنَوَّمَتْ صِبْيَانَهَا ثُمَّ قَامَتْ كَأَنَّهَا تُصْلِحُ سِرَاجَهَا فَأَطْفَأَتْهُ فَجَعَلاَ يُرِيَانِهِ أَنَّهُمَا يَأْكُلاَنِ فَبَاتَا طَاوِيَيْنِ فَلَمَّا أَصْبَحَ غَدَا إِلَى رَسُولِ اللَّهِ ﷺ فَقَالَ ضَحِكَ اللَّهُ اللَّيْلَةَ أَوْ عَجِبَ مِنْ فَعَالِكُمَا فَأَنْزَلَ اللَّهُ {وَيُؤْثِرُونَ عَلَى أَنْفُسِهِمْ وَلَوْ كَانَ بِهِمْ خَصَاصَةٌ وَمَنْ يُوقَ شُحَّ نَفْسِهِ فَأُولَئِكَ هُمُ الْمُفْلِحُونَ}

adab:740Abu Hurayrah (ra) said that a man came to the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). He sent message to his homes that they should send him if they had anything (to entertain his guest). They all sent back a reply that they had nothing but water. The messenger of Allah ^ asked (his companions)," Who will entertain this guest?" One of the Ansar volunteered to serve the guest. This companion took him and said to his wife," Honour the guest of the Messenger of Allah." She responded that they only had the food of their children and nothing more. He said to her," Prepare to serve and set the lantern and send the children to sleep". When they decided to have their meal, she laid the food on the cloth and set the lantern after putting her children to sleep. She then stood pretending to set right the lantern but, in the process, she extinguished it. Both husband and wife sat down leaving an impression on their guest that they were partaking the meal with him. Both of them passed the night in hunger. In the morning, that companion went to the Prophet (ﷺ) who said to him," Allah is pleased with your deed and revealed to me this verse:

" ... but give [them] preference over themselves, even though they are in privation. And whoever is protected from the stinginess of his soul - it is those who will be the successful." (al-Hashr,59:9)  

الأدب المفرد:٧٤٠حَدَّثَنَا مُسَدَّدٌ قَالَ حَدَّثَنَا عَبْدُ اللهِ بْنُ دَاوُدَ عَنْ فُضَيْلِ بْنِ غَزْوَانَ عَنْ أَبِي حَازِمٍ عَنْ أَبِي هُرَيْرَةَ

أَنَّ رَجُلاً أَتَى النَّبِيَّ ﷺ فَبَعَثَ إِلَى نِسَائِهِ فَقُلْنَ مَا مَعَنَا إِلاَّ الْمَاءُ فَقَالَ رَسُولُ اللهِ ﷺ مَنْ يَضُمُّ أَوْ يُضِيفُ هَذَا؟ فَقَالَ رَجُلٌ مِنَ الأَنْصَارِ أَنَا فَانْطَلَقَ بِهِ إِلَى امْرَأَتِهِ فَقَالَ أَكْرِمِي ضَيْفَ رَسُولِ اللهِ ﷺ فَقَالَتْ مَا عِنْدَنَا إِلاَّ قُوتٌ لِلصِّبْيَانِ فَقَالَ هَيِّئِي طَعَامَكِ وَأَصْلِحِي سِرَاجَكِ وَنَوِّمِي صِبْيَانَكِ إِذَا أَرَادُوا عَشَاءً فَهَيَّأَتْ طَعَامَهَا وَأَصْلَحَتْ سِرَاجَهَا وَنَوَّمَتْ صِبْيَانَهَا ثُمَّ قَامَتْ كَأَنَّهَا تُصْلِحُ سِرَاجَهَا فَأَطْفَأَتْهُ وَجَعَلاَ يُرِيَانِهِ أَنَّهُمَا يَأْكُلاَنِ وَبَاتَا طَاوِيَيْنِ فَلَمَّا أَصْبَحَ غَدَا إِلَى رَسُولِ اللهِ ﷺ فَقَالَ ﷺ لَقَدْ ضَحِكَ اللَّهُ أَوْ عَجِبَ مِنْ فَعَالِكُمَا وَأَنْزَلَ اللَّهُ {وَيُؤْثِرُونَ عَلَى أَنْفُسِهِمْ وَلَوْ كَانَ بِهِمْ خَصَاصَةٌ وَمَنْ يُوقَ شُحَّ نَفْسِهِ فَأُولَئِكَ هُمُ الْمُفْلِحُونَ}
